Louis Harkey, M.D. Department of Neurosurgery MSHIMS Annual Conference June 22, 2016 In anticipation of ICD 10 conversion, HIM developed an action plan was data driven and focused upon provider engagement. HIM at UMMC identified Neurosurgery as one risk/reward area. There was both risk of loss of revenue and potential for additional revenue.

5 Neurosurgical CDE Program
Team included: department chairman / residency program director CDI specialist pro fee coder project manager Initiated November 2013 Met monthly Actively supported rounding with physicians and educational sessions To address Neurosurgery in particular, a team was put together. We met monthly to plan our tactics, review metrics and look for opportunities for process improvement

6 Neurosurgery Plan Focus on inpatient documentation
Complete list of diagnoses that drive patient complexity Deficiencies and delinquency rate Timely query responses Case Mix Index, MC & MCC capture rates Unspecified diagnoses Application of the overall strategy to Neurosurgery focused specifically on inpatient documentation.

7 A weekly list of deficiencies preventing coding was circulated to the departmental chairs. I made sure that case specific data was forwarded to the providers including the expected charges.

8 Queries were an interesting challenge
Queries were an interesting challenge. HIM had developed a methodology relying on the Epic patient list to indicate a query. There were two problems here, Neurosurgery did not tend to use the patient list AND the query was only visible on the list if the provider’s patient list had been customized to include the query column.

9 2013 2014 Difference CMI 2.97 3.16 At base rate $20,365 $21,690
$1,325/case By focusing on the diagnosis codes that drive complexity in Neurosurgery, we were gradually able to improve our CMI. Given the number of admissions for 6 surgeons over a year, this amounts to significant contribution to margin. Not by working harder, just documenting better. At 1200 cases per year + $1.5M added to margin. If we are able to reach an average of 3.5 CMI, that will add another $2.5M to margin FY 14 NS contributed $7.5M to margin with 6 surgeons.

10 Everything did not prove to be effective
Everything did not prove to be effective. We never significantly impacted unspecified coding. Nor did we ever make CC/MCC capture rates a useful metric.
